18 March 1955
MEMORANDUM FOR: Major General Jams G Christiansen
Staff Director
Task Force on Intelligence Activities
Commission on Organization of the Executive
Branch of the government
SUBJECT: Status of Security Clearances of the Clark Committee
Task Force and Staff
1. This is in response to your memorandum of 3 March 1955
requesting clarification of the status of the security clearances
held by the Clark Committee Task Fores and members of the Staff.
2. The following members of the Staff have been granted Top
Secret clearances by CIA for access tot all CIA overt material and to
covert material on a "need-to-know" basis:
Colonel John J. Dubbelde Robert Foley
Colonel Eugene R. Miller Dorothy Davis
Brig. Gen. Terence J. Tully Gertrude Dixon
Colonel Richard A. Ericson Marie Smith
John R. McGruder
3, The following members of the Task Force are cleexed by CIA
for access on a "need-to-know" basis to all CIA material classified
through Top Secret and by the White House to consider the reports,
both overt and covert, which will be submitted by those members of the
staff and/or the Task Force who have made on-the-spot invvestiga.tions
Captain E.V.:ckenbacker Donald S. Russell
Henry Kearns Ernest F. Hollings
4. The following Task Force and Staff members are cleared by
CIA for access to all CIA materl%1 classified through Top Secret and
by the White House for informatiani material, and reports pertaining
to all activities of CIA, both overt and covert:
General Mark W. Clark Maj. Gen. J.G. Christiansen
Admiral Richard R. Cop-ally Colonel Herman.G. Lane

SUBJECT: Status of Security Clearances of the Clark 18 March 1955
Committee Task Force and Staff
5. In addition to the clearnces--=specified above, both you
and Mr. Kearns were cleared to have access to CIS. activities, both
overt and covert, in connection with your trip to the Pacific area.
6. Several members of your Staff and members of the Task Force
have been granted special security clearances which permit access to
material produced by the National Security agency and I have requested
Captain Rufus Taylor, Executive Secretary and Security Officer, USCIB,
to provide you with a 1isL of their names.
GEORGE G. CAREY
:^ssistant Director for Operations
